U.S. patent number D584,496 [Application Number D/293,056] was granted by the patent office on 2009-01-13 for footwear upper. This patent grant is currently assigned to Wolverine World Wide, Inc.. Invention is credited to Michael J. Corbett, Clark A. Matis.

Description



FIG. 1 is a perspective view of the footwear upper embodying the new design;

FIG. 2 is a top view thereof;

FIG. 3 is a right side view thereof;

FIG. 4 is a left side view thereof;

FIG. 5 is a front view thereof; and,

FIG. 6 is a rear view thereof.

FIGS. 1 6 show features of an article of footwear in phantom lines. These features are shown for environmental purposes and do not form any part of the claimed design. Further, the phantom lines immediately adjacent the solid-line portions of the design form the boundary of the design, with the phantom lines forming no part of the claimed design.
